Output 31faf4f44f3384cc1471b3dc5ca99b1c72a1e9a4faa688f081ef572b4d38c665:0

value
101685493
script pubkey
OP_HASH160 OP_PUSHBYTES_20 647f8ee41adba4c2663bd6de3623288466221f0c OP_EQUAL
address
MH4YcWYKYHwpSLtNKZ4wXDcJpzwoUfnbXQ
transaction
31faf4f44f3384cc1471b3dc5ca99b1c72a1e9a4faa688f081ef572b4d38c665
spent
true